Welcome to episode two of our six-part series AGA Expert Exchange: Nutrition in IBD. Our hosts Dr. Eric Vasiliauskas and Kelly Issokson, RD, LDN, are joined by Rotem Sigall Boneh, RD, to explore the essential aspects of integrating nutritional expertise into inflammatory bowel disease (IBD) management. This episode will cover how to effectively collaborate with a GI dietitian, emphasizing strategies for personalizing dietary interventions to ensure the right diet is matched to the right patient at the right time. Additionally, the group discusses the practicalities of referring patients to a dietitian and clarifies the differences between a nutritionist and a registered dietitian, helping health care providers make informed decisions about patient care.
